    Wright On Taco - Marshall Tx…read moreJust a short detour off I-20 to Marshall Tx for some tacos and BBQ. The brisket was outstanding, some of the best anywhere on the planet as well as the turkey and Texas Twinkie. The star of the show is the taco we had "The Sweetness" with lightly battered shrimp sweet and spicy with slaw. "The Linda Lou" fish taco was on the daily specials and was fantastic. The BBQ fries with pulled pork, queso, chimi, cojita, pickled red onions and cilantro was definitely a winner. The elote was crazy good...a must try. The bbq sauce was great with a chili punch at the end. The in-house pimento cheese is also one of the best I've ever had. Brian Wright has been running a successful small business in east Texas Since 2016. Lucky for us, he was there along with his wonderful wife, Julie and we got an opportunity to chat.

    Wright On Tacos & BBQ has a new home in Marshall at 409 E Grand Ave (US 80). Finally, a place with…read moreample parking. Plenty of seating, both indoors and on a covered patio. This is fine, craft BBQ, which has inspired an eclectic menu of great tacos. The sides are excellent, including the Texas Twinkie, a bacon-wrapped jalapeno stuffed with BBQ -- a meal in itself. Each plate is made to order. The only downside is the selection of pricey bottled soft drinks, teas, and bottled water.

    Only in Texas will you find a place that creates great barbecue and serves it up in a taco shop…read more Wright On Taco Shop is one of the few buildings in Harleton. The small place is easy to spot; It's the one with all the vehicles parked in front. It's located less than 20 minutes from Marshall, Longview, and Jefferson. Our BBQ lunch started with chips and salsa, the staple of any good taco place. The house-made chips were dusted with chili powder and the salsa was freshly made. The salsa could have had more kick. The brisket had a nice bark, was tender, and had perfect amount of smokiness. The sauce, served on the side, was a bit sweet for my taste. The chopped brisket sandwich was just that: chopped brisket. No sloppy joe mess here. It was served on a hot, toasted bun. The accompanying fries were a let down, not as fresh as everything else. Wright On is still rough around the edges. The menu is eclectic and a little confusing at first, but you can still find familiar favorites. Sodas come in a can. Ice tea and sweeteners are an afterthought. BYOB. Wright On is catching on with recent write ups in Texas Monthly and local papers. It's worth the trip!

    For lunch today, I made a happy discovery on a backcountry road in the tiny town of Harleton,…read moreTexas. A friendly young couple is turning out some amazing, creative, delicious tacos in a cozy, charming venue. The theme seems to be Barbeque-Mex rather than Tex-Mex. I tried the pulled pork taco. Yummy! And the chef treated me to a sample of his pork belly, which was sublime!!! I'll be back soon!!!
